Vapor barrier installation services involve the placement of a specialized membrane designed to prevent moisture from passing through floors, walls, or ceilings. These barriers are typically installed in areas susceptible to dampness, such as basements, crawl spaces, or underneath concrete slabs. The process usually includes preparing the surface, ensuring it is clean and dry, and then securely laying the vapor barrier to create a continuous seal. Proper installation is essential to ensure the barrier functions effectively over time, helping to maintain a dry environment within the property.
One of the primary problems vapor barriers address is excess moisture that can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age. By blocking the movement of moisture-laden air, vapor barriers help control humidity levels and prevent the buildup of condensation. This can be particularly beneficial in climates with high humidity or in properties where moisture infiltration has previously caused issues. Installing a vapor barrier can also improve indoor air quality and reduce the likelihood of musty odors, contributing to a healthier living or working environment.

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.25 to $0.75 per square foot, depending on the type and quality selected. For an average basement, material expenses can be approximately $300 to $1,000.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ees generally fall between $1.00 and $2.50 per square foot. For a standard 1,000-square-foot area, labor costs may range from $1,000 to $2,500.
Total Project Costs - Overall costs for vapor barrier installation usually span from $1,000 to $3,500, influenced by project size and complexity. Larger or more detailed installations tend to be at the higher end of this range.
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on surface preparation, accessibility, and whether additional moisture control measures are needed. These factors may add several hundred dollars to the total project expense.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ture transfer through walls, floors, or ceilings, helping to control humidity levels indoors.
Where are vapor barriers typically installed? Vapor barriers are commonly installed in basements, crawl spaces, and underneath concrete slabs to reduce moisture infiltration.
What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ene plastic sheeting, foil-faced membranes, and other moisture-resistant films.
